What Does Basement Remodeling Cost in Connecticut

You want a number. We get it. Most finished basement projects in Connecticut run roughly $30,000 to $75,000 or more, depending on size, whether you add a bathroom, and the finishes you pick.

That range is wide on purpose. A simple open rec room costs far less than a basement with a bathroom and a separate guest suite. The only way to get a real number is a free itemized estimate, and we give you one with no pressure.

What Drives the Price of a Basement Renovation

Square footage, layout, and finish level are the big three. After that, a basement bathroom adds plumbing cost, and serious waterproofing or a sump system raises the number. Egress windows, built-ins, and high-end flooring move the total too. We itemize every line so you see where your money goes.

Step 1: Design, Permits, and CT Code

We start with your layout and budget, then pull the proper permits. Connecticut basement work has real code rules around egress, ceiling height, and electrical, and we build to pass inspection the first time. As a licensed CT Home Improvement Contractor (HIC.0652700), we do it by the book.

Step 2: Moisture Control and Waterproofing First

Before any framing goes up, we deal with water. We address foundation seepage, add basement waterproofing where needed, and plan drainage and sump so your finished basement stays dry. Doing this first is the difference between a room that lasts and one that rots.

Step 3: Framing, Insulation, Electrical, and Finishes

Next comes framing, insulation and moisture control at the walls, rough electrical, drywall, flooring, trim, and paint. We finish with the details that make it feel like home, then walk it with you and fix anything that is not perfect.

Egress Windows for a Safe, Legal Bedroom

If you want a bedroom or guest suite downstairs, code requires a proper egress window for a safe exit and natural light. We cut, frame, and install the egress window and well so your space is legal, safe, and a lot brighter than the basement you started with.

Insulation and Moisture Control That Keeps It Dry

We use the right insulation and vapor strategy for below-grade walls so you do not trap moisture or invite mold. Done right, insulation and moisture control keep the room comfortable in a Connecticut winter and dry through a wet spring.

Basement Waterproofing and the CT Water Table

Parts of Tolland County and Hartford County sit on a high water table, so basement waterproofing is not optional here. We assess drainage, seal vulnerable spots, and add sump and perimeter systems where conditions call for it, so your finished basement never becomes a wet basement again.

How a Basement Bathroom Comes Together

Adding a basement bathroom means planning plumbing, drainage, and sometimes an up-flush or ejector system since you are below the main sewer line. We rough it in clean, then finish with tile work clients rave about. Half bath or full bath, we build it to last.

Head Height, Stairs, and CT Code for Attics

Connecticut code sets rules on ceiling head height, access, and egress for attic spaces. We assess whether your attic qualifies, plan the stairs and head height, and build to code so your attic conversion is safe, legal, and worth it.
